%S A068740 1,1,3,833712928048000000
%N A068740 Result after dividing (n^n)! as many times as possible by n!.
%F A068740 a(n)=A068741(n)/A068742(n). For p prime, a(p)=(p^p)!/(p!)^((p^p-1)/(p-1)).
%e A068740 a(3)=833712928048000000 since 3!=6 (3^3)!=27!=10888869450418352160768000000 
               which is divisible by 6^13=13060694016 but not 6^14=78364164096.
